Abstract
WAVE(Wireless Access in Vehicular Environments) designed for vehicle communication has the features of a short initial link, low latency and high mobility. The success of data transmission in WAVE is affected by the priority and size of data and how many nodes are transmitting the data. In this paper, we tested and analyzed how the success rate of data transmission of each node varies according to the number of nodes, priority and size of data in various cases. Based on the simulation results, it is possible to confirm the success rate of data transmission and delay time for each node and the entire channel, and it can be determined how channel resources should be efficiently used considering these results.
